Established in 1954, the Shanghai 411 Hospital stands as a testament to resilience and transformation. The Shanghai 411 Hospital, formerly the 411 Hospital of the People’s Liberation Army, has a rich history intertwined with the city’s growth. Located on the historic Duolun Road in Hongkou District, the Shanghai 411 Hospital is near Lu Xun Park and the Duolun Road Cultural Celebrities Street. This area is steeped in cultural significance, adding another layer of depth to the hospital’s story. Originally a military hospital, the Shanghai 411 Hospital transitioned to civilian control. It became a key institution under the China Rongtong Medical and Health Group. The hospital has embraced its new role, becoming a comprehensive medical center. It focuses on medical treatment, teaching, research, rehabilitation, and health product development. Shanghai 411 Hospital also plays a crucial role in training the next generation of medical professionals. It serves as a teaching hospital for esteemed institutions like the Second Military Medical University, Southern Medical University, and China Pharmaceutical University. The hospital has a dedicated program for recruiting and nurturing young talent. It offers competitive salaries, benefits, and research funding for doctoral and postdoctoral candidates. The Shanghai 411 Hospital has consistently earned recognition for its commitment to quality healthcare services. It has been awarded the “Bai Qiu En Cup” for its excellent services. This prestigious award reflects the hospital’s dedication to patient care and medical excellence. Beyond its core medical functions, the Shanghai 411 Hospital has demonstrated a commitment to social responsibility. In 2008, the hospital sent medical teams to provide disaster relief in the aftermath of the Wenchuan earthquake. This act of service underscores the hospital’s dedication to serving the community in times of need. Today, Shanghai 411 Hospital stands at the forefront of medical innovation and patient care. With state-of-the-art equipment and a team of highly skilled professionals, the hospital continues to uphold its legacy of service and excellence. It continues to be a vital part of Shanghai’s healthcare landscape.
